Scary Thoughts #106 – Terror Vault with Peaches Christ

Drag legend and horror icon Peaches Christ (Joshua Grannell) is back for a fourth episode. This time we’re exploring the spooky secrets of Terror Vault, a fully immersive haunted theatrical experience that takes audiences on a terrifying journey within the dank, rat-infested walls of the old San Francisco Mint.

If you’re into haunts, you’re going to love this episode. We talk about the origins of Peaches’ interest in horror performance, the technical details of running the show, how the piece is written and designed, unethical vampires, and about a million other details that will appeal to the dark nerds who listen to us.

Comments are closed.